Minnesota's climate presents a formidable challenge to roofing integrity, with intensely cold winters characterized by heavy snowfall and ice dam formation, juxtaposed against hot, humid summers that can accelerate material wear. The extreme temperature swings place considerable stress on roofing materials, leading to expansion and contraction cycles that can compromise seals and cause cracking. The predominant housing stock often features asphalt shingles, requiring meticulous installation of underlayment and ice-and-water shielding in vulnerable areas to prevent moisture penetration. Metal roofing systems are also a popular choice for their durability against harsh weather. Proper attic ventilation is paramount to managing temperature differentials and preventing moisture buildup. Addressing any signs of wear, such as lifting shingles or compromised flashing, is essential to avert extensive damage from ice and water.
